### Step 2: Verify the planner fix

Heads up, reviewer: after the Quillbase 9.2 bump, the planner started picking a sequential scan on the orders_summary view. This step adds the extended stats and re-analyzes the table. Please eyeball the EXPLAIN output before and after. To reproduce the regression locally, connect using the string below.

database URL for hawip-kagap: redis://rusok_svc:bMCaqek7MRWIOJ@db-8501.zarqeltech.corp:5432/sileth

## Releases — Vendored Fonts

Glyphbarrow vendors all third-party fonts under `assets/fonts/vendored`. Do not pull fonts from external sources at build time; every face must be committed with its license file. Before cutting a release, run the font audit script and confirm checksums match the manifest. The vendored font bundle must then be signed using the key below.

deploy key for kagup-bawig: bky9_ZMq28eTw9

Handing off the Slatemap tile cache to Priya before the sync. Current state: L2 cache hit rate ~82%, eviction storms on zoom levels 14–16 still unresolved. Workaround in place: pinned hot tiles for the Brindleport region. Don't touch the TTL config until the invalidation fix lands — it masks a race in the render queue. Remaining tasks, benchmarks, and the eviction-storm investigation notes are all collected on the internal page below.

runbook for tahag-fajep: https://confluence.lumicsys.internal/pages/display/browse/display

Handover — ORM refactor (for support awareness)

I'm handing the Gristmill ORM refactor to Tomas. Legacy mappers in core/models are being replaced module by module; expect brief query-shape changes in logs, not user-facing breakage. Known issue: lazy-load warnings on the billing tables are harmless. The migration vault unlocks with the recovery passphrase below.

recovery phrase for fajeg-kawep: druix-gorius-briax-ulaeth-fraox-lammir-pelox-jormir-pelwyn-julir

Subject: Gross-margin review — actions

Finance team: margin on the Tidemark line fell 2.4 points last quarter. Drivers: freight from the Ellsworth depot and raw-material repricing. Need cost breakdowns by SKU from each of you by Thursday. No extensions. Exec review is Friday morning. The confidential plan this feeds into is noted directly below.

confidential, bagep-fajef: Gross margin on Druwyn came in at 5 percent against a plan of 15 percent. Only 5 of the 80 pilot accounts renewed Druwyn, so a churn review is set for April 1.